Output 5812d9eab87768bd67de9e4e11577eb076784d947ef2f28058d6e0d36dd11edc:0

value
338700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 48676b699689ff13c49723d13bf50d504381140a OP_EQUAL
address
38HrU5Ex9Vu532ctVFjHsr34tyKYoKRdyC
transaction
5812d9eab87768bd67de9e4e11577eb076784d947ef2f28058d6e0d36dd11edc
confirmations
174496
spent
true